Meadows at Middle Settlement Senior Apartments ("The Meadows") Phase I
$17.4M Located at 4310 Middle Settlement Road, New Hartford, NY - this multi-phase project demolished 14 of the 22 existing buildings on the site, and have been replaced by (3) three new buildings comprised of 93 units (84 1-bedroom and 9 2-bedrooms) and (1) new 5500 SF Community Center . The buildings are three-story, double-loaded corridor, elevator served. The redevelopment will replace all current studio/efficiency units with one-bedroom units and is the first phase of a multi-Phase Project.

Hutchings Psychiatric Center, Syracuse, NY
$7.6M This project is for the New York State Office of Mental Health included DASNY as the Construction Manager. Some of the highlights of this project included (2) new 3 story CMU additions along with the total gut renovation of the existing 36,000 SF Mental Health Facility. Major components of the project involved a new commercial kitchen and a large dining commons, new mechanical & electrical systems, new security windows, new curtain walls, new built-up roof with safety rails and a roof walkway, all new interior finishes as well as a reconfigured site with all new site utilities, courtyards, and various site amenities. The project is seeking LEED Silver Certification from the USGBC.

The Lofts at Globe Mill, Utica
The Lofts at Globe Mill, located at 811 Court Street, Utica, NY, is a mixed-use mixed-income historic redevelopment that will target working families and individuals. The site is home to the former Globe Woolen Company Mills dating back to 1870's. This redevelopment, 150,000 SF of the buildings into 149, 1-3 bedroom units, with commercial and retail space, while preserving the historic integrity of the complex. Contract Value $34M
CREE Mohawk Valley FAB – CUB – Marcy
Structural concrete package for an approx. 130,000 square-foot, two-level Central Utility Building, for the new Wafer Fabrication Facility in Marcy, with room for a boiler, chiller, electrical systems and other infrastructure. It will support the main Fab & Admin through an above-ground utility trestle. Along with the main CUB building are a Loading Dock, Trestle Foundations, Cooling Tower Foundations and an Exterior Truck Offload Containment area. Contract Value $5.1M

Accelerate Sports Complex
This brand new building is an 82,500 square foot prefabricated butler building, located in Whitesboro, NY. The structure is a 275' x 300' pre-engineered building by Butler Manufacturing, using their MR-24 standing seam roof system and shadowall siding. The final interior end use will consist of a full size 150' x 270' indoor turf soccer field, (3) multi use courts for basketball, volley ball, tennis, etc. There are locker rooms, bathroom area, pro shop and a fitness center. The second floor will house (10) 70' long batting cages and a 900' long by 12' wide running track around the perimeter of the turf playing field. Contract value $3.4M
